But let's not forget that this is not the Teen Mom's first foray into music. Back in 2012, Farrah released her very first single, "Finally Getting Up From Rock Bottom." At the time of her musical debut, Farrah said that the song was her way of coping with the death of Sophia's father, Derek Underwood. In case you do not recall this musical masterpiece, here it is:
